Paper Record Attributes


_id: id of the paper. Same as acl_id.

acl_id: acl id of the paper. The paper can be found at ACL Anthology https://aclweb.org/anthology/acl_id

paper_title: Title of the paper

ocr_title: Title of the paper as extracted from OCR++

publisher: Publisher information as provided by the ACL Anthology, which contains publications from ACL and Non ACL events such as COLING, HLT etc.

sig_name: Name of the Special Interest Group within the publisher

venue_name: Publication venue

year: Year of publication

month: Month of publication

volume_name: Name of the volume in which the paper was published

pages: Page number in the volume in which the paper was published

doi: Digital Object Identifier of the publication as registered at doi.org

acl_author_id: author_id in the ACL Anthology

acl_author_name: Author name in the ACL Anthology

ocr_author: Author email and name as extracted from the paper using OCR++

figure_caption: Captions of the figures in the paper extracted using OCR++

table_captions: Captions of the tables in the paper extracted using OCR++

footnote: Footnotes in the paper extracted using OCR++

url: List of urls present in the paper

domain: list of main domains in the urls in the paper

ref_ACLcode: acl_id of the papers that the current paper references

reference_cite2ref: dictionary of References and the citation format

task: NLP tasks in this paper

approach: Approaches applied by the authors in this paper

linguistic: Linguistic target of study of this paper

dataset_type: Dataset used in this paper

languages: List of languages that the current paper deals with

total_citations: Citation count of the paper by publications in ACL Anthology

citation_distribution: Year wise citaiton count of the paper by publications in ACL Anthology

Full Text Record Attributes

_id: Id of the paper

year: Year of publication

full_text: Full text of the paper

Author Record Attributes

_id: id of the author

all_coauthors: coauthors of the author

all_papers_written: list of venues where the author has published papers

first_paper: Year of first publication in ACL Anthology

latest_paper: Latest publication year in ACL Anthology

total_papers: Total papers published in ACL Anthology

paper_distribution: Year wise publication count in ACL Anthology

dataset_types: Datasets and corresponding publication count that the author has worked with

languages: Languages and the corresponding publication count that the author has worked on

linguistic: Linguistic target of study and the corresponding publication count

tasks: NLP tasks and the corresponding publication count that the author has worked on

approach: Approaches and the corresponding publication count that the author has worked with

total_citations: Citation count of the author by publications in ACL Anthology

citation_distribution: Year wise citation count of the author by publications in ACL Anthology

Conference Record Attributes

_id: id of the conference

total_citations: Citation Count of the Conference by publications in ACL Anthology

total_papers: Total papers published in the Conference

venue_name: Name of Conference

year: Year of Conference

approach: Approaches and the corresponding publication count that the author has worked with

dataset_types: Datasets and corresponding publication count that the author has worked with

languages: Languages and the corresponding publication count that the author has worked on

linguistic: Linguistic target of study and the corresponding publication count

tasks: NLP tasks and the corresponding publication count that the author has worked on

reference_yearwise_conf: Conferences Referred along with count of papers refered from that conference

citation_yearwise_conf: Conferences which cited given Conference along with count of papers which cite given Conference from that conference
